100+JS视觉适配特效全解析
JavaScript(简称JS)是一种轻量级的编程语言,主要用于网页和网络应用的开发,能够直接在客户端运行,带来动态、交互式的网页体验。“上百种JS的简单适应效果”指的就是这些利用JS实现的各种视觉交互方式,以下是其主要应用场景:
-
DOM操作
通过动态修改HTML和CSS,JS可实现如轮播图、折叠菜单、弹窗等丰富的交互内容。
-
事件处理
监听点击、滚动、悬停等用户行为,触发显示/隐藏内容、自动加载等动态效果。
-
动画效果
实现淡入淡出、滑动、缩放等动画,常用setInterval或requestAnimationFrame来控制动画流畅性。
-
响应式设计
JS可检测屏幕尺寸变化,动态调整布局,适配不同设备,增强用户体验。
-
AJAX异步加载
无需刷新页面即可获取/更新数据,实现如聊天、无缝分页加载等功能。
-
插件与库
jQuery、React、Vue等库提供大量预设效果,如组件动画、滑动切换、模块化交互等。
-
表单验证
实时校验用户输入,避免提交无效内容,提高数据准确率。
-
拖放功能
通过拖拽实现元素移动、上传文件、排序内容等操作,提升交互性。
-
地理定位服务
结合浏览器API,实现位置检测、附近推荐、路径导航等服务功能。
-
WebGL图形渲染
借助Three.js等库渲染3D图形,实现高交互性场景如3D模型展示、在线游戏等。
上百种JS的简单适应效果展现了JS在网页开发中的巨大潜力。掌握这些技术,可以让你的网站焕发出真正的活力与吸引力。
153.04KB
文件大小:
评论区